scussett
She's having the gates to the beach and jetty locked at 8 pm you can park at the peir and walk in but the point is that it's BS. She comes from an urban park where you would not want to walk at night and thinks she can do the same down here. Its called public property with no public access. Living on the coast like I do and constantly being shut out of more and more coast line it rubs me the wrong way when I can't access "public " property.
